Storyboard

I have used a range of shot types to show the location and the confusion on the actors face. I will follow the rule of thirds where possible to insure the shots are dynamic and stylish I have used a close up on the characters hand to show that he is trapped within the location that i have based him in.


I have decided to use a black and white filter to achieve the style of film noir, the reason for this choice is to emphasise the feeling of the character being trapped. It also signifies to the audience that the character is in a state of a dream and it is not reality. The alter ego is shown with shaky camera affects as well as the camera is not in focus to show a state of the characters imagination.
I am going to use editing techniques to add a flash to when the alter ego disappears this will be further emphasised through audio. There will mainly be long shots to show both characters and then medium/close ups will be used to show the characters body language and emotions to his reactions. This should support the audience to understand his state of mind as there are some shots such as the long shots which can be seen as a point of view shot.
